The Department is committed to supporting the Division Director in achieving their vision for the division.Division of Pediatric CardiologyThe Division of Pediatric Cardiology, in partnership with the Pediatric Heart Center at M Health Fairview Masonic Children's Hospital, is a top destination for pediatric heart care in Minnesota and the Upper Midwest, recognized for its comprehensive services, innovative research, and pioneering historical achievements.Clinical Excellence: The Heart Center provides the full spectrum of pediatric and adult congenital heart disease (ACHD) care, from fetal life through adulthood. It houses Minnesota's largest fetal cardiology program and offers advanced cardiac therapies including pediatric heart transplantation and Ventricular Assist Devices (VADs). The integrated team includes pediatric cardiac surgeons, interventional cardiologists, electrophysiologists, and dedicated CVICU specialists.Pioneering Legacy: The program has a rich history of "firsts" in cardiac care, including performing the world's first successful open-heart surgery using hypothermia (1952) and cross-circulation (1954) as well as Minnesota's first successful pediatric heart transplant (1981). This legacy of innovation continues today, highlighted by several recent, critical achievements:World’s first repair of a ventricular-septal defectWorld’s first repair of tetralogy of FallotFirst in Minnesota to implant a Berlin Heart EXCOR pediatric ventricular-assist deviceEducation: The Division is home to an established, ACGME-accredited Pediatric Cardiology Fellowship Program, committed to training the next generation of academic leaders in the subspecialty.Research & Innovation: Leveraging the University of Minnesota's deep research tradition (including the Lillehei Heart Institute), the Division is actively engaged in clinical and translational research across a broad spectrum of conditions, including congenital heart disease, heart failure, electrophysiology, and cardiovascular risk factors (e.g., metabolic syndrome, dyslipidemia). Faculty-led research efforts result in numerous high-impact publications annually, supporting access to breakthrough clinical trials not available elsewhere.The Pediatric Heart Center & M Health Fairview Masonic Children's HospitalThe Pediatric Heart Center at M Health Masonic Children's Hospital is a regional referral center providing the full spectrum of care for congenital and acquired heart disease, from fetal life through adulthood.
